Background

Despite significant pain relief following total hip arthroplasty (THA) in patients with ankylosing spondylitis, a small subset of patients presenting with extra-articular extension contracture of hips remains unsatisfied.

Methods

We retrospectively evaluated the patients with ankylosing spondylitis who underwent simultaneous bilateral THA and had extensor tightness of both hips preoperatively. They were managed with modified Z-plasty of iliotibial band. Patients with windswept deformity, commonly seen in bilateral hip arthritis caused by ankylosing spondylitis, were excluded.

Results

Between July 2011 and June 2015, out of 148 patients with bilateral hip involvement, 10 patients (20 hips) had extension contracture of both hips that was addressed during surgery. All patients were followed up for a minimum of 2 years. They could sit comfortably on a chair of height 18 inches with hips and knees flexed to at least 90°. The mean postoperative sum range of motion was 144.6° with an average hip flexion of 95° (range, 90°-105°). None of them had recurrence of extension contracture. There was significant improvement in range of motion and hence ambulation and function. No radiolucent lines exceeding 2 mm were seen in any of the zones around either of the components as evaluated in latest X-rays.

Conclusion

Extension contracture of hip although rare is a noticeable problem and needs to be addressed during THA. Modified Z-plasty technique of iliotibial band is a reliable method in managing these patients.  相似文献

INTRODUCTIONThis study aimed to investigate the therapeutic response to injected human umbilical cord blood mesenchymal stem cells (UCBMSCs) among albino rats with streptozotocin (STZ)-induced diabetes mellitus.METHODSControl group (GI; n = 25) rats were fed with standard rat diet. Rats with STZ-induced diabetes mellitus without (GII; n = 25) and with (GIII; n = 25) differentiated human UCBMSCs implantation were the test groups. Rats were sacrificed in Week 11 following implantation. Liver biopsies were sectioned and stained in order to highlight both the presence and function of impregnated cells in the liver tissue.RESULTSHaematoxylin and eosin-stained sections in GI and GII rats showed normal liver architecture while GIII rats showed presence of cell clusters inside the liver tissue and around the central veins. Cell clusters with blue cytoplasm were present in sections in GIII rats but absent in GI and GII rats, indicating the presence of injected differentiated human UCBMSCs. The anti-human insulin immunostaining of GIII rats showed clusters of cells within the liver parenchyma and around central veins, indicating that these cells were active and secreting insulin.CONCLUSIONUCBMSCs are proficient in differentiating into insulin-producing cells in vivo under specific conditions and, when transplanted into the liver of albino rats with STZ-induced diabetes mellitus, were able to secrete insulin and partially control the status of diabetes mellitus in rats.  相似文献

Background  

Acromioclavicular injuries are common in sports medicine. Surgical intervention is generally advocated for chronic instability of Rockwood grade III and more severe injuries. Various methods of coracoclavicular ligament reconstruction and augmentation have been described. The objective of this study is to compare the biomechanical properties of a novel palmaris-longus tendon reconstruction with those of the native AC+CC ligaments, the modified Weaver-Dunn reconstruction, the ACJ capsuloligamentous complex repair, screw and clavicle hook plate augmentation.  相似文献

Primary mesenteric venous thrombosis: a study from western India.   总被引:1,自引:0,他引:1  
INTRODUCTION: The prevalence and clinical spectrum of mesenteric venous thrombosis (MVT) in India is largely unknown. METHODS: We retrospectively re-viewed the case records of patients with primary mesenteric venous thrombosis seen over a 10-year period and retrieved information on clinical picture, underlying hypercoagulable states and outcome. RESULTS: The 28 cases (mean age 41.2 [SD 10.2] years; 19 male) included 13 with acute MVT, 10 with subacute MVT and 5 with chronic MVT. Ten patients had past thromboembolic events (multiple events in five); four patients had isolated superior mesenteric vein involvement and 14 had multiple vessel involvement. Hypercoagulable state was identified in 17 patients, with multiple etiologies in 7 patients. Pre-operative diagnosis was made in all patients. Ten patients needed surgical management; the rest were managed medically initially, but 2 required surgery on follow up. Seven patients died during a follow up of up to 10 years, with in-hospital mortality during index admission in six. CONCLUSIONS: Most of the patients with MVT have multiple intra-abdominal vessel involvement and underlying hypercoagulable state. The policy of early treatment with anticoagulation in all and surgical treatment as per need, achieves low mortality.  相似文献

Congenital thoracic ectopic kidney is a very rare developmental anomaly and the rarest form of all ectopic kidneys. It is usually asymptomatic and discovered incidentally on routine chest radiography. Herein we reported the first case of staghorn stone in a thoracic kidney managed successfully by percutaneous nephrolithotomy.  相似文献

Aims and Objectives The significance of beaten copper appearance (BCA) on skull radiographs in children following surgery for isolated sagittal craniosynostosis has not been studied. This study was designed to look for any correlation between BCA and symptoms suggestive of intracranial hypertension in this group of patients. Materials and Methods Forty-eight consecutive children, who were operated for isolated sagittal synostosis from1987 to 2000 and had postoperative skull radiographs, were included. Patients were divided into: (a) BCA group (n = 20), consisting of children who had beaten copper appearance on skull radiographs at last follow up, and (b) Non-BCA group (n = 28), consisting of children who did not have this finding. Records were reviewed to look for symptoms suggestive of intracranial hypertension, such as headache, head banging, and irritability. Results Median age at surgery was 4.8 months for BCA group and 4 months for the non-BCA group. Follow up ranged from 4 to 156 months with a mean of 36.2 months. Total of 28.6% (n = 6) of the children with follow up radiographs done at ≤18 months of age had BCA. The incidence of BCA increased to 83.3% in children with skull radiographs performed after 48 months of age. In 18 (90%) children, the BCA was ‘diffuse’ with 5 (25%) children having the maximum possible score of 8. In the BCA group, 45% (n = 9) had symptoms compared to 10.7% (n = 3) in the control group (p = 0.0068). Conclusions This study suggests a significant number of children with BCA on radiographs develop symptoms suggestive of raised ICP following surgical treatment in infancy and prolonged follow up may be warranted in this group of patients.  相似文献

At present, polymers represent a class of ubiquitous materials. They are being used for a multitude of purposes and the almost inexhaustible varieties of molecular architecture that macromolecular materials can possess provides the possibility for a myriad of applications. Because of the increased interest being shown in the macromolecules by the pharmaceutical industry for the fabrication of drug delivery systems, numerous polymers have been synthesized and successfully used in drug delivery devices. The necessary conditions for developing the concept of pharmaceutically applicable polymers depend upon delineating a detailed knowledge of the relationship between the structure and properties of polymer networks. A number of polymers have been studied systematically from this point of view and there is every indication that the systems described have the potential to become clinically valuable and therefore marketable drug delivery systems. The potential of these promising polymers is still far from being exhausted and there is a strong possibility that many important developments will be forthcoming in this field in the future. In the current review article, polymers for controlled release have been divided into four major categories: diffusion-controlled systems; chemically controlled systems; solvent-activated systems; and magnetically controlled systems. Polymers as drug carriers also have been divided into various subgroups: soluble, biodegradable, mucoadhesive and other polymeric systems. The latter group includes polymers containing pendant bioactive substituents, matrix systems, heparin-releasing polymers, ionic polymers, oligomers and miscellaneous. At an introductory and fundamental level, an overview of these polymers and the materials science for the design of drug delivery systems will be discussed.  相似文献
